3) Materials
A. Outer shell
Main material: Polycarbonate (PC) in vacuum-formed (in-mold) sheet or ABS (hardshell) depending on production options.
Preference for children's bicycle helmets: In-mold PC (thin, light, bonded directly to EPS for lighter weight). PC shell thickness reference ~0.3–0.8 mm (bicycle style). (Motorcycle-type shells are thicker, 3–5 mm.)
Finish: UV-stable coating (to prevent yellowing), non-toxic paint, silk screen printing/HTV logo.
B. Impact absorbing layer (Liner)
Materials: EPS (Expanded Polystyrene) — standard for single-impact energy absorption; or EPP (Expanded Polypropylene) for resilience/multi-impact (more expensive). Many modern helmets use hybrids (different density zones).
Thickness: total liner (main protection area) is usually 15–30 mm (for light bicycle helmets); 15–20 mm air padding is recommended.
Reference EPS density: ~40–80 kg/m³ depending on the area and protection target. (Detailed design requires simulation/testing)
C. Inner cushion/liner (comfort pads)
Cover material: moisture-wicking, antibacterial fabric (CoolMax or bamboo-blend), removable & hand-washable.
Structure: 1.5–2 cm thick cushion, many air holes Ø 0.8–1.0 cm for aeration.
D. Retention system
Chin strap: Nylon webbing 12–15 mm, durable, abrasion resistant.
Buckle: Side-release buckle (polyacetal/nylon), easy to operate with one hand, withstands force according to standard requirements.
Adjustment mechanism: ratchet dial (plastic), or simple pull system for the low-cost version (Grow

-With-Me: 49→55 cm with pull/retract mechanism).
4) Luminous trim — the main part

Two technical options (pros and cons):Phosphorescent material — no battery required
Materials: Glow-yarn / glow-fiber / phosphorescent strip (yarn/strap containing phosphorescent strontium-aluminate powder or textile fiber mixed with luminescent pigment). These materials absorb light (sunlight or lamp) and then glow in the dark for several hours. (For example, commercial glow yarns report charging in a few minutes to 1 hour and glowing for 1–3 hours depending on the type.)
Integration method: pack the fiber or strip into a transparent TPU/PVC channel pressed at the rim edge (in-mold or heat-sealed) — waterproof channel, does not scratch the fiber directly. Size add +0.5 cm as you noted.
Expected performance: after 1 hour of sun exposure, visible luminescence for ~1–3 hours (gradual decrease in intensity); good pigment life (>10–15 years under proper storage conditions, depending on pigment & binder type).

Pros: no batteries/electricity required, safe for kids, low-moderate cost.

Disadvantages: limited brightness; dimmer light than LED; pigment may fade/stain with mechanical exposure/application.

5) Mandatory inspection & testing (according to EN1078 / TCVN/QCVN)
Important tests (independent testing, e.g. QUATEST):
Impact test: free fall on an anvil (flat + kerbstone) at standard speed/height; maximum acceleration measurement must be below standard threshold (EN1078 sets impact limits).
Retention system & roll-off test: test retention force, drop load test to check roll-off (no slipping).
Strap & buckle strength / dynamic test: dynamic load test, tensile test.
Field-of-vision & coverage: standard vision testing.
Marking & info check: labels, instructions, and warnings must be complete according to standards.

Recommended lifespan: replace after 3–5 years of normal use or immediately after a major impact (EPS may be compressed/degraded). This is a general industry recommendation.

Luminescent part (phosphor) lifespan: strontium-aluminate pigments can retain their luminescence for many years (many industry sources say >10–15 years if the powder & binder are good). However, the initial brightness and afterglow duration will gradually decrease due to abrasion, dust and UV if not covered well.
